With a heavy heart, I'm putting up for sale my pride and joy, 2003 4200 Cambio Corsa.

For those that have followed my brief history with this car, will know how much I love and have cherished her.

Looked after by Shiltech Loughborough during my ownership, it has 68600 miles and 7 months left of its advisory free MOT.

Please note when checking it's MOT history, the check engine light on the last MOT was caused by a voltage drop, mechanically this car is spot on.

Good points.

A very well maintained example.

It underwent a subframe out restoration carried out by someone very well known to this forum, covered by the previous owner.

During restoration work, she ended up having a full respray as brake fluid (I believe) ended up dripping onto the paint.

New headliner installed by previous owner.

Lots of sticky buttons sorted, but a few still left (coat hooks, glove compartment switches).

New brakes and upgraded suspension fitted by previous owner.

Performance cats and factory resonator delete, replaced by straight through x pipe. Sounds incredible when on the throttle.

New F1 pump and control relay fitted in the autumn last year.

Last clutch reading, less than 1500 miles ago, 15% worn.

Full service including spark plugs carried out last summer by Shiltech.

I personally have taken all metal trims out and had hydrodipped in carbon fibre effect, tastefully (in my eyes) restoring them.

I have installed a pioneer double din media unit, featuring apple car play, android auto and a reverse parking camera.

I have personally retrofitted cruise control.

I have installed custom Maserati pedals and custom aluminium gear shifters.

I've installed the Hill engineering upgraded gear selector, ensuring no future failures.

I've also just polished the headlights to near new condition.

I've also restored the steering wheel to as new.

This car is a very well kept and cared for example. I've got lots of invoices as proof of work and maintainance carried out.

NOT SO GOOD BITS

Central tunnel plastic trim (where mirror controls are) is damaged. I have a replacement part already, it just needs sending to Wicked Coatings to be hydrodipped (approx £100-£150 max possibly less) and a 21mm hole drilled into it to seat the hazard warning switch. It's totally functional as is and you probably wouldn't spot the damage, but I'm being honest.

Rubber seal to nearside headlight needs replacing.

Slight scuff to lower front bumper near side, photo below ** NOW FULLY REPAIRED**

The odd stone chip.

One alloy as had touch up paint in one place.

Central locking works to lock and alarm the car, but you have to unlock using the key, not the fob. The alarm will switch off using the fob. This has been investigated by the previous owner, but with no joy.

Drivers heated seat switch not functioning correctly **NOW FULLY REPAIRED.**
